One Day 2 of #OneWeek100People I used a Kooh-I-Noor Rapido Sketch Pen for these drawings. I sat across from the snack shack at the San Diego Botanic Garden in Encinitas and was able to capture people as they gathered for coffee or ate snacks. I had to sketch quickly because they were constantly moving, especially the children!
